Output 15c3053dbd049ff843f890e58470cb45f6e9146f7c68f0ca3833e9aa51209b65:5

value
577447734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d59b5bc609e12337d57de4a97b91af9dff4f5c0 OP_EQUAL
address
MKKxAZaYAygthihpZ2m61ohdxnZD7xrRqX
transaction
15c3053dbd049ff843f890e58470cb45f6e9146f7c68f0ca3833e9aa51209b65
spent
true